Welcome aboard. Staticbray's incremental rebuild engine only regenerates pages whose content hash changed, which means the build worker must authenticate to the content delta service on every run. Most variables here are safe defaults you can leave alone: rebuild concurrency, cache TTL, and the delta polling interval. The one sensitive entry is the delta-service credential, which must never be committed to the repo. In your local env file, that credential is set on the very next line.

sealed setting: ARCHIVE_KEY3=c1f

**Changelog — Coldvault bucket archiver, key rotation**

Quick one: we rotated the credentials used by the Coldvault archiver after the quarterly audit flagged the old key's age. Archival of cold storage buckets paused for ~20 minutes mid-rotation, nothing lost, queue drained fine afterward. Lifecycle policies untouched. For the next archive release, sign with the key below.

release key, tadug-yajep: bky19_owheiBqgiLgi1W5w3nY

## Tuning

The receipt mailer (Almsgate) batches donation receipts and sends through the Thornquay relay. On-call: if the queue backs up, resist the urge to crank batch size — the relay rate-limits per connection, and bigger batches just mean bigger retries. Scale worker count first, then shorten the flush interval. Dedupe window must stay longer than the retry horizon or donors get duplicate receipts, which generates tickets. All knobs live in one place and are read at worker start. Current production values follow.

tuning table, kajop-yafof:
QUOTAS = {
    "wenath": 10,
    "ulaael": 5,
}